Navicat for MariaDB 无法直接查看数据库密码,因为密码以加密形式存储。为确保数据库安全,有三个方法可重置密码:通过 Navicat 重置密码,设置复杂密码。查看配置文件(不推荐,风险高)。使用系统命令行工具(不推荐,需要对命令行工具精通)。
Navicat for MariaDB本身无法直接查看数据库密码。这设计得相当巧妙,也符合安全规范。 你想直接看到密码? 没门儿! 这就好比你问一个保险箱怎么直接看到里面的珠宝一样,设计者压根就没打算让你直接看到。
为什么Navicat不能直接显示密码? 因为密码以加密形式存储,这才是数据库安全的基石。 直接暴露密码,那数据库的安全就等于零,任何人都可以轻而易举地访问你的数据。 这可不是闹着玩的,想想你的数据被泄露的后果吧,那损失可就大了去了。
那么,你该怎么办呢? 方法倒是有,但都绕不开重新设置密码这个环节。
方法一:重置密码
这大概是大多数情况下最靠谱的选择。 Navicat提供了重置密码的功能。具体操作步骤因MariaDB的版本和你的配置略有不同,但大体思路就是:连接到你的数据库服务器,找到用户管理界面,然后选择你要修改密码的用户,点击重置密码按钮,设置一个新的密码。 记住,新密码要足够复杂,包含大小写字母、数字和特殊符号,别用什么“123456”这种弱智密码,安全意识要时刻在线!
方法二:查看配置文件(不推荐,风险极高)
某些情况下,MariaDB的密码可能会存储在配置文件中,比如my.cnf。 但这种做法极其不安全,我强烈不建议你这么干! 配置文件一旦泄露,后果不堪设想。 除非你对系统安全非常了解,并且能保证配置文件的绝对安全,否则千万别尝试这种方法。 即使你找到了密码,也请立即修改成一个更安全的密码。
方法三:使用系统命令行工具(不推荐,除非你精通命令行)
你也可以通过命令行工具,比如mysql客户端,来修改密码。 这需要你对MySQL命令有一定的了解,否则很容易出错,甚至可能锁死你的数据库。 这就像开着挖掘机去修表,风险巨大,不建议小白尝试。
一些经验之谈:
- 定期修改密码: 这就像定期更换门锁一样重要,别嫌麻烦。
- 使用强密码: 这已经说过很多遍了,但还是要说,强密码是安全的第一道防线。
- 启用密码策略: MariaDB本身支持密码策略,可以强制用户使用更复杂的密码。
- 备份数据: 这和密码无关,但却是数据库安全的重要组成部分。 定期备份数据,可以最大限度地减少数据丢失的风险。
总之,别想着直接查看密码,那是不可能的,也是不安全的。 安全第一,牢记这个原则,才能保护好你的数据库和数据。 记住,安全意识比任何技术都重要! 别为了图一时方便而留下安全隐患。
以上就是Navicat for MariaDB如何查看数据库密码?的详细内容,更多请关注知识资源分享宝库其它相关文章!
版权声明
本站内容来源于互联网搬运,
仅限用于小范围内传播学习,请在下载后24小时内删除,
如果有侵权内容、不妥之处,请第一时间联系我们删除。敬请谅解!
E-mail:dpw1001@163.com
发表评论